Als iemand die online casino’s onder de loep neemt, wilde ik weten hoe een platform presteert bij niet-ideale omstandigheden. Een regelmatig genegeerd onderwerp is ‘graceful degradation’ – kan een site blijven werken indien geavanceerde functies zoals JavaScript geblokkeerd zijn? Voor gebruikers met een verouderd apparaat, een beperkte bandbreedte, of strakke privacyvoorkeuren die scripts uitschakelen, maakt dit het verschil tussen meedoen of buitenspel staan. Ik heb daarom opzettelijk JavaScript uitgeschakeld bij Instant Casino om te zien. Dit is mijn rapportage, bestemd voor wie veel waarde toekent aan een platform dat altijd werkt, ongeacht je locatie en met welk apparaat dan ook.

Wat betekent graceful degradation en waarom het ertoe doet
Graceful degradation is een ontwerpprincipe voor het web: een site moet functioneel blijven als bepaalde moderne snufjes afwezig zijn https://instantccasino.com/nl-nl/. Voor een online casino als Instant Casino houdt dat in dat je kunt inloggen, je saldo kunt bekijken en misschien zelfs een spelletje starten zonder JavaScript. JavaScript verzorgt de interactie, zoals draaiende fruitautomaten en bewegende menu’s. Zonder die laag wordt een site minder aantrekkelijk, maar de, maar de kern zou bereikbaar moeten blijven. Dit is niet alleen praktisch voor wie technische beperkingen heeft, het maakt een site ook stabieler en vindbaarder voor zoekmachines.
In de praktijk merk je dit in simpele HTML als vervanging voor complexe scripts, in content die van de server afkomstig is, en in duidelijke foutmeldingen die de gebruiker verder helpen. Voor een casino, waar geld en spelplezier centraal staan, is dat een flinke uitdaging. Veel moderne casino’s zijn sterk afhankelijk op scripts voor live updates en mooie graphics. Mijn test bij Instant Casino moest laten zien of zij hier rekening mee hebben gehouden. Het is een toets van de fundamentele gebruikerservaring, zonder alle poespas. Voor Nederlandse spelers is dit des te relevanter, omdat de internetverbindingen hier sterk kunnen variëren en steeds meer mensen scripts blokkeren vanwege privacy.
Mijn testmethodologie: JavaScript deactiveren en observeren
Ik had de wens een objectieve test doen die iedereen kan herhalen. Daarom ging ik met een hedendaagse browser (Google Chrome) en stapte naar de developerinstellingen. Voor het platform van Instant Casino heb ik JavaScript helemaal uitgeschakeld. Hierna heb ik de site opgevraagd als een verse bezoeker, zonder opgeslagen data. Ik ving aan met bekijken vanaf het eerste laden van de pagina en poogde alle noodzakelijke handelingen: aanmelden, inloggen, door de spellen bladeren, een storting nadoen, en contact zoeken met de klantenservice.
In de loop van het testen hield ik een logboek bij. Ik schreef niet alleen op wat er misging, maar in het bijzonder wat er wél gelukte. Dat contrast is essentieel voor een rechtvaardig oordeel. Ik heb ook op meerdere apparaten gekeken, maar de focus lag op de desktop. Let wel, ik heb geen echt geld overgemaakt tijdens deze test. Wel heb ik alle stappen gevolgd tot vlak voor de daadwerkelijke betaling. Mijn rol was die van een onderzoekende gebruiker, niet die van een gokker, zodat ik neutraal kon zijn over de techniek.
Prestatieniveaus, laadsnelheden en stabiliteit van de techniek
Zonder JS openden pagina’s een stuk vlotter. Dat was een van de meest duidelijke resultaten. Geen scriptverwerking, zonder DOM-manipulatie en geen asynchrone aanvragen zorgden voor nagenoeg directe pagina-overgangen bij statische inhoud. De totale datatransmissie was ook een stuk geringer, een voordeel voor wie een trage verbinding heeft of een datalimiet. Technisch bleek de site betrouwbaar. Ik kreeg geen vastlopers, eeuwig draaiende laadcirkels of onbegrijpelijke foutmeldingen. De server antwoordde steeds met correct geformatteerde HTML, wat wijst op een degelijke backend.
De manier waarop de site behandelde foutmeldingen vond ik persoonlijk interessant. In plaats van onbegrijpelijke pop-ups met ‘JavaScript is vereist’, gaf Instant Casino soms heldere tekstuele aanwijzingen zien. Ter illustratie: “Zet JavaScript aan voor de volledige ervaring” of “Deze functie is niet beschikbaar in uw huidige browser-modus.” Dat is een hulpvaardige, functionele aanpak die de speler op de hoogte stelt zonder te bekritiseren. Het laat zien dat de makers hebben gereflecteerd over de ervaring onder beperkende omstandigheden.

De ervaring in de praktijk: functionaliteiten versus beperkingen
Wanneer de homepage van Instant Casino opende zonder JavaScript, was het meteen raak. Het visuele spektakel – de flitsende banners, de bewegende beelden, de interactieve onderdelen – was niet meer zichtbaar. Daarvoor in de plaats zag ik een statische pagina met veel tekst te zien. De fundamentele structuur van de site was echter nog goed zichtbaar. De navigatiemenu’s verschenen als basis linklijsten, en de informatie in de voettekst kon volledig worden gelezen. Dat duidde op server-side rendering, een goed teken voor graceful degradation. Scrollen en teksten lezen, onder andere de algemene voorwaarden, verliep zonder problemen.
Navigatie en site-structuur
Het rondkijken op de site verliep verrassend soepel. Alle belangrijkste secties – ‘Spelletjes’, ‘Bonussen’, ‘Betalen’ en ‘Klantenservice’ – waren toegankelijk via links in de header en footer. Een aandachtspuntje: bepaalde dropdownmenu’s werkten niet. In de plaats daarvan kwam ik direct op een overzichtspagina terecht als ik op de bovenliggende link klikte. Dit is een typisch voorbeeld van een fallback voor graceful degradation. Het kostte me wel meer kliks en pagina-ladingen, maar de informatie was er wel. Voor wie gewoon wil rondkijken of iets opzoeken, is dat aanvaardbaar. Voor trouwe gebruikers die snel willen wisselen, kan het hinderlijk zijn.
Spelletjes en gameplay-opties
Het betrof het belangrijkste onderdeel van de test. Zoals voorspeld waren de meeste casinospellen, die afhankelijk zijn op JavaScript voor graphics en interactie, onbespeelbaar zonder JavaScript. Als ik op een spelthumbnail drukte, kreeg ik geregeld een melding dat JavaScript vereist was, of de pagina bleef simpelweg leeg. Op zich is dat logisch. Het beste zou zijn als er dan een tekstuele uitleg of een statische screenshot tevoorschijn kwam. De spelbibliotheek was dus nauwelijks bereikbaar, wat de primaire activiteit van het platform ernstig belemmert voor gebruikers zonder JavaScript.
Accountmanagement en transactieprocedures
In dit opzicht deed Instant Casino het uitzonderlijk goed. Ik kon gewoon inloggen op mijn account via een standaard HTML-formulier, zonder JavaScript-controle. Na inloggen zag ik mijn saldo en transactiegeschiedenis in overzichtelijke teksttabellen. Dat werkte perfect. Ook een storting starten was mogelijk: ik kon een bedrag opgeven en naar een betalingspagina doorverwezen worden. Helaas, op het moment van de echte betaling, waar vaak externe providers met eigen scripts tussenkomen, liep het vast. Bij opnames en het aanpassen van accountgegevens gold hetzelfde patroon: basisformulieren functioneerden, maar complexe verificatiestappen deden dat niet.
Privacy- en implicaties voor toegankelijkheid
JavaScript deactiveren kan beveiligingsvoordelen hebben. Het vermindert de blootstelling aan client-side lekken of malvertising. Mijn test liet zien dat standaardbeveiliging bij Instant Casino, zoals HTTPS-versleuteling, probleemloos doorwerkte zonder JavaScript. Inlogsessies en cookies werden correct afgehandeld, een teken van een secure-by-design aanpak. De toegankelijkheid voor gebruikers met een visuelebeperking die een screenreader toepassen, kan zelfs optimaler worden zonder JavaScript, mits de HTML-structuur correct is. Ik merkte dat headingniveaus en linkteksten duidelijk waren, een voordeel.
De belangrijkste toegankelijkheidsbeperking is het onvermogen om te spelen spellen. Dat is voor de meerderheid van de bezoekers nu eenmaal de reden om te komen. Toch bood Instant Casino een werkend alternatief voor activiteiten zoals je saldo bekijken, regels doornemen, of de support bereiken. Dat kan cruciaal zijn in een urgente situatie, bij wijze van voorbeeld als iemand zijn saldo wil controleren maar weinig technische mogelijkheden heeft. Deze test toont aan dat graceful degradation niet enkel een technische keuze is, maar ook een principiële, omdat het meer mensen betrekt.
Slotconclusie en toepasbare aanbevelingen
Mijn evaluatie van Instant Casino zonder JavaScript toont een platform zien met een degelijke basis dat ten dele voldoet aan de uitgangspunten van graceful degradation. De goede punten bevinden zich in de beschikbaarheid van informatie, het accountbeheer, en een betrouwbare, snelle navigatie-ervaring zonder scripts. De site wordt bruikbaar voor organisatorische klusjes, wat praktisch is voor gebruikers met een zwakke verbinding of strenge privacy-instellingen. De negatieve punten zijn wel groot: de hoofdproducten – de casinospellen – zijn vrijwel onbereikbaar, en geïntegreerde processen zoals betalingen raken vast.
Op basis van mijn analyse zou ik Instant Casino een aantal concrete verbeterpunten aanreiken:
- Integreer tekstbeschrijvingen of statische screenshots bij spelpagina’s die JavaScript behoeven, zodat gebruikers weten wat ze ontberen.
- Stroomlijn cruciale transactieprocessen met server-side fallbacks voor de eerste stappen, en verstrek duidelijke instructies.
- Waarborg dat alle essentiële informatie, zoals bonusvoorwaarden en contactgegevens, altijd in pure HTML voorhanden is.
Voor spelers is de boodschap dat Instant Casino betrouwbaar is voor alles wat geen gaming is, zelfs zonder JavaScript. Maar voor de complete ervaring moet je scripts aan laten staan. Het platform laat respect voor basis toegankelijkheid, maar is nog niet helemaal degradation-proof waar het het meest op aankomt.
Al met al doet Instant Casino het op het gebied van graceful degradation sterker dan veel moderne webapps, met een solide basis voor informatie en accountbeheer. De kloof met de interactieve gameplay is daarentegen aanzienlijk. Voor de Nederlandse speler die wil dat een site altijd werkt, geeft dat een wisselend maar over het algemeen behoorlijk beeld op.